Support for Healthy Leg Veins
The star component in this formula – aescin – works like nature's reinforcement for delicate blood pathways. Clinical studies, such as those summarized by the National Center for Complementary and Integrative Health, show this saponin helps strengthen capillary walls, particularly in areas farthest from the heart. This action proves valuable for maintaining comfort during prolonged standing or sitting.
